How many hats are you wearing on a daily basis? One? Two? Two hundred?

The only way we're going to get better is by getting better at sharing our workload with others.

That's where Emily Morgan comes in. Emily is a delegation expert and today she walks us through the mindset and strategies we need to pull this off along with the pitfalls to avoid.

TIME-STAMPED SHOW NOTES:

[3:14] Out of the weeds: WTF do I do with myself now?

[4:25] The discipline, art, and science of delegation

[6:05] The 5 types of bottlenecks we threaten our businesses with

[10:20] Checks and balances: getting realistic about your habits

[11:49] Expenses and investments: understanding what you're worth

[13:13] Reversing the math

[13:55] The 5 Golden Rules of Delegation: best practices to set your goals

[15:05] We are special unicorns: discovering what's possible to delegate

[17:21] The low-hanging fruit: get rid of the easy stuff first

[18:45] How to create the steps and build the systems

[20:30] How to avoid delegating a broken machine

[22:08] The first 5 things to pull off your plate

[23:21] The science of delegation

[24:25] Delegating the end result: the value of defining success

[25:27] Feedback: how to solicit honesty and communicate productively

[27:30] How to avoid setting your hair on fire

[28:18] Determining good enough: the 80% rule

[29:00] Committing to the boring stuff

[29:40] Clearing space for your impact
